Since I had pulled out the Forever Young set earlier this week, it was still on my desk and I had the idea to use the portrait inside of the frame from the Elementary Elegance SAB set. So I started by embossing the frame in white on Coral Calypso paper (from the gorgeous Everyday Enchantment SAB assortment). I cut the frame out with a circle cutter and used the Curly Label punch to punch out the centre. On a separate piece of Peach Passion cardstock, I stamped the silhouette in Basic Grey craft ink and covered it with clear embossing powder.
Tip: If you do want to get craft ink so that you can emboss in various colors, you should have a look at our Stampin' Spots assortments. They are an inexpensive option to add a variety of colours to your ink arsenal, they don't take up a lot of room and they already come in a box ready to be stored. Always make sure you store your Stampin' Spots upside down so that the ink stays on top of the ink pad. This way, your Stampin' Spots will always be juicy when you use them.
After stamping the silhouette, I spotted the crown in the SAB set and thought, Hmm, I wonder if it's the right size to add on the girl's head... And it is! I wanted the crown to be sparkly, so I stamped it in Versamark (using the Stamp-a-Ma-Jig to line it up) and embossed it with Iridescent Ice powder. Then I remembered we carry a stamp that says "Queen for a Day" in the You're a Gem set so I added this sentiment in Versamark at the bottom and embossed it with the Pewter powder. I made sure the sentiment would fit in the frame by laying it on top of the image and using the Stamp-a-Ma-jig to line up the sentiment properly. Then, I punched the image out with the 2-1/2 Circle punch and added it underneath the frame using Stampin' Dimensionals.
The So Saffron background was stamped with the flourish from the Fresh Vintage set (another SAB freebie) and embossed with clear powder. As you can see, I was on an embossing mission here and pretty much used all of my embossing powders! I then matted my image using the Paper Doily die and added some Pool Party paper from the Sweet Treat pack.
The left border was created by adding some Pool Party ruffled ribbon to the side of a piece of Coral Calypso textured cardstock (don't forget to add textured cardstock to your creation, it really adds dimension!) and I stamped the edge with the border stamp from the Fresh Vintage set. I then used the 3-Way Flower punch to punch three shapes out of Whisper White cardstock and I stamped the flower from the Fresh Vintage set in different colors on them, then I accented the centres with glimmer brads. (Note: We don't have glimmer brads in all of the colors I was using but some of them were close enough match to work. I used Bashful Blue to go with Pool Party and Gold to go with So Saffron.) I also added the new bigger-sized pearls on the right side of my main image.
